The Latin American and Caribbean Energy Organization (OLACDE) and CAF –Development Bank of Latin America and the Caribbean– are convening the high-level meeting “Gas Integration in MERCOSUR + Chile: Toward a Regional Market,” to be held on May 28 at 2:00 p.m. at the Hilton São Paulo Morumbi. Following the institutional opening, the day will unfold across four panels bringing together the region’s leading energy sector stakeholders.
The meeting marks the close of Phase V of the Regional Gas Integration Project for the MERCOSUR countries and Chile, in which OLACDE and CAF, together with representatives from government, the private sector and regulatory bodies, will carry out a comparative assessment of different infrastructure and regulatory alternatives to expand regional natural gas trade. The analysis considers the performance of the transport system under different expansion scenarios and its economic impact and implications for energy security for the MERCOSUR countries and Chile.
The four panels will address the link between gas, energy security and the global geopolitical context within the framework of regional integration; the regulatory changes underway to move toward a deeper regional market; the structure of the value chain and the distribution of risks associated with trade between countries; and the role of Brazilian demand in consolidating a regional natural gas market.
